scraping municipal noise logs to send automated warning letters to party Airbnb owners

residential neighborhoods hate short-term rental party houses that blast music at 3 AM. city code enforcement agencies are too slow to issue fines, leaving neighbors helpless.

built a scraper that monitors local police department non-emergency dispatch logs and municipal noise complaint filings in real time. when a property gets flagged three times in a month, the system pulls the property owner's LLC registration records from county tax filings and automatically sends a formal legal notice warning them of impending public nuisance lawsuits. charging neighborhood HOA groups $49/month to run automated neighborhood watch enforcement.

automated court booking bot for high-end suburban padel clubs

padel is exploding in rich suburban neighborhoods and court reservations open online at midnight on Mondays. all slots fill up in under three seconds. wealthy executives were literally complaining about missing their 7 AM Thursday court time.

i built a lightweight headless browser automation script wrapped in a WhatsApp bot interface. member texts "thu 7am court 1", bot hits the facility reservation system at 00:00:00.002 and secures the court. charging 20 members $75 a month each. zero maintenance overhead, hosted on a $5 cloud droplet, and my users treat me like a savior.
